Rubber lined pipe mainly utilizes the unique properties of rubber, such as high elasticity, high air tightness, impact resistance, wear resistance, chemical medium resistance, vibration absorption, etc., and has good adhesion with metal objects; through the physical and chemical properties of rubber itself, the effect of pipeline conveying medium on external structure such as impact force and corrosion is reduced. Due to the buffering effect of rubber, the service life of the pipeline is greatly extended, and the cost of users is reduced. Therefore, it is suitable for the anti-corrosion lining of various pipelines and tank equipment, and is widely used in desulfurization, chemical industry, metallurgy and other industries.
- Application principle
Use the "softness over hardness" of rubber to solve the pipe lining mainly based on wear resistance, and use the high corrosion resistance and high temperature resistance of rubber to protect the transmission pipeline.
- Advantages of use
1. Excellent structure
The reinforced skeleton steel pipe of the pipe and the rubber layer are compounded into a whole using high-performance adhesives, which overcomes the shortcomings of steel pipes that are not resistant to pressure, plastics and rubbers that are not resistant to pressure, and glass fiber reinforced plastics that are brittle and have poor impact resistance. At the same time, it has the common advantages of steel pipes and wear-resistant rubber, and has a high comprehensive cost-effectiveness.
2. High strength and high impact resistance
The rubber elastomer has low density, light weight, good vibration absorption performance and excellent mechanical impact resistance, high strength, good rigidity, no creep, strong impact resistance, earthquake resistance, and water hammer resistance, and is easy to transport, install and maintain.
3. Wide temperature adaptability
Desulfurized rubber lined pipes can be used for a long time in the range of -50°C to +150°C, and the rubber lining will not be separated from the steel frame due to temperature changes.
4. Energy saving
Good lubricity, small running resistance loss, saving running costs. 5. Good performance, the service life generally reaches more than 15 years (theoretical value) under normal use pressure and temperature. After 6-8 years of use, the pipeline is rotated nearly 90° once, and the service life will be longer. The rubber lined pipe can be repeatedly lined with rubber for 4 times, which reduces costs, shortens the production cycle, and ensures the construction period.
